亚洲熟妇av一区二区三区,久久久久久精品观看sss,免费观看四虎精品国产永久,国产成人精品一区二三区熟女,天堂网在线最新版www资源网

開發(fā)人員必須了解的 10 大前端開發(fā)工具(開發(fā)人員必須了解的 10 大前端開發(fā)工具有哪些)

近幾年里,前端技術(shù)發(fā)展十分迅速。如果您是一個(gè)網(wǎng)絡(luò)開發(fā)愛好者,那么您一定知道一個(gè)好的前端對(duì)商業(yè)運(yùn)作的重要性。這里碼匠將發(fā)布這篇前端開發(fā)工具指南,向讀者介紹幾款開發(fā)者常用的前端開發(fā)工具,希望能對(duì)您有所幫助。

第一類:常規(guī)前端開發(fā)工具

React

開發(fā)人員必須了解的 10 大前端開發(fā)工具(開發(fā)人員必須了解的 10 大前端開發(fā)工具有哪些)

React 是目前非常流行的一個(gè)前端框架,全球約 70% 的開發(fā)者都在使用。這個(gè)開源前端庫(kù)允許開發(fā)者使用可復(fù)用代碼無(wú)縫地構(gòu)建應(yīng)用程序。

優(yōu)勢(shì)功能

  1. React 是速度的代名詞,該前端框架可在不影響速度和響應(yīng)性的前提下有效處理復(fù)雜應(yīng)用程序的更新。
  2. React 的模塊化功能讓開發(fā)者用更小的可復(fù)用代碼文件取代密集的代碼文件。
  3. React 的可擴(kuò)展性很值得注意,開發(fā)人員能很容易地完成需要修改大量數(shù)據(jù)的大型項(xiàng)目。
  4. React 適應(yīng)性很強(qiáng),除了用于應(yīng)用開發(fā),用戶也可將其應(yīng)用于其他項(xiàng)目場(chǎng)景。

Angular

開發(fā)人員必須了解的 10 大前端開發(fā)工具(開發(fā)人員必須了解的 10 大前端開發(fā)工具有哪些)

Angular 創(chuàng)建于 2009 年,其目的是通過(guò)預(yù)置模板、快速代碼生成和簡(jiǎn)單的 MVC 架構(gòu)來(lái)幫助開發(fā)者進(jìn)行開發(fā)。Angular 還有龐大的社區(qū)支持,因此當(dāng)開發(fā)者被卡住時(shí)可以去社區(qū)尋求解決方案。

優(yōu)勢(shì)功能

  1. Angular 是一個(gè)跨平臺(tái)前端開發(fā)工具,允許用戶根據(jù)要求開發(fā)漸進(jìn)式應(yīng)用程序。
  2. Angular 有一個(gè)雙向的數(shù)據(jù)綁定系統(tǒng),以確保視圖層和模型層之間的同步。
  3. Angular 的 MVC 架構(gòu)為開發(fā)者節(jié)省了大量時(shí)間,作為研發(fā),你只需要把業(yè)務(wù)拆解成一個(gè)個(gè)MVC,剩下的交給 Angular 即可。

Flutter

開發(fā)人員必須了解的 10 大前端開發(fā)工具(開發(fā)人員必須了解的 10 大前端開發(fā)工具有哪些)

Flutter 是一個(gè)來(lái)自谷歌公司的開源框架。Flutter 適用于開發(fā)跨平臺(tái)的應(yīng)用程序,其兼容性問題最小,還能協(xié)助開發(fā)人員開發(fā)出更多響應(yīng)式 UI。

優(yōu)勢(shì)功能

  1. Flutter 是一個(gè)開源的前端開發(fā)框架,能以低成本高效益的方式實(shí)現(xiàn)用戶的想法。
  2. Flutter 的熱加載功能確保程序員對(duì)應(yīng)用程序的 UI 所做的更改能夠即時(shí)同步,節(jié)約了前端的開發(fā)時(shí)間。
  3. Flutter 允許開發(fā)者通過(guò)組合符合客戶業(yè)務(wù)模式的不同 widget 來(lái)創(chuàng)建創(chuàng)新的 UI。
  4. Flutter 帶有谷歌 firebase 支持,簡(jiǎn)化了可擴(kuò)展應(yīng)用程序的開發(fā)。

Bootstrap

開發(fā)人員必須了解的 10 大前端開發(fā)工具(開發(fā)人員必須了解的 10 大前端開發(fā)工具有哪些)

馬克-奧托在 2011 年搭建了這個(gè)框架,它有助于構(gòu)建具體的、動(dòng)態(tài)的網(wǎng)絡(luò)應(yīng)用。Bootstrap 也有一個(gè)強(qiáng)大的開發(fā)者社區(qū),能幫助開發(fā)者解決各種問題。

優(yōu)勢(shì)功能

  1. Bootstrap 是一個(gè)簡(jiǎn)單且有吸引力的前端開發(fā)框架,為開發(fā)者簡(jiǎn)化了開發(fā)過(guò)程。
  2. 在 Bootstrap 上搭建一個(gè)應(yīng)用程序相當(dāng)容易,而且不會(huì)很費(fèi)時(shí)。
  3. Bootstrap 有一套現(xiàn)成的模板,為開發(fā)者和商業(yè)用戶的應(yīng)用開發(fā)提供了便利。
  4. Bootstrap 包括預(yù)設(shè)的應(yīng)用開發(fā)組件,如按鈕、下拉菜單、導(dǎo)航、進(jìn)度條和徽章。

Vue.js

開發(fā)人員必須了解的 10 大前端開發(fā)工具(開發(fā)人員必須了解的 10 大前端開發(fā)工具有哪些)

最受歡迎的前端開發(fā)工具之一 Vue.js 由作者尤雨溪于 2014 年發(fā)布。尤雨溪在 Google 任職期間,對(duì) Angular 可借由資料系結(jié)來(lái)處理網(wǎng)頁(yè) DOM 的運(yùn)作方式很感興趣,并想以此為基礎(chǔ)開發(fā)出一個(gè)功能相似但內(nèi)容較輕巧的框架。不久后 Vue 應(yīng)運(yùn)而生,該框架使用 MVVM 架構(gòu)來(lái)開發(fā)交互式 Web 應(yīng)用 UI,以結(jié)合 React 和 Angular 而聞名。

優(yōu)勢(shì)功能

  1. Vue.js 是一個(gè)輕量級(jí)的應(yīng)用開發(fā)框架,只有 18KB 大小,用戶可以迅速進(jìn)行下載安裝。
  2. Vue.js 繼承了 Angular 的數(shù)據(jù)雙向綁定功能,因此,更新新的組件和數(shù)據(jù)跟蹤將變得更加容易。
  3. Vue.js 使用虛擬 DOM 功能來(lái)復(fù)制 DOM 內(nèi)每個(gè)變化的關(guān)鍵組件,并將這些變化復(fù)制到 JavaScript 數(shù)據(jù)結(jié)構(gòu)中。

第二類:可視化開發(fā)工具

還有些企業(yè)和個(gè)人開發(fā)者開始使用低代碼平臺(tái)進(jìn)行前端開發(fā)。低代碼平臺(tái)具有更快、更靈活的特點(diǎn),還有拖放功能、隨時(shí)可用的模板和其他各種可視化工具,能大大簡(jiǎn)化開發(fā)程序的過(guò)程,還能確保更快的數(shù)字化轉(zhuǎn)型,快速實(shí)施變化和降低開發(fā)成本。

如果您也打算利用低代碼可視化開發(fā)工具來(lái)創(chuàng)建應(yīng)用程序,那么不妨看看以下推薦:

碼匠

碼匠(碼匠 – 快速開發(fā)內(nèi)部系統(tǒng))是一款國(guó)內(nèi)研發(fā)的開發(fā)者友好的低代碼平臺(tái),您無(wú)需了解 React/Vue 等框架的開發(fā)、部署等各種細(xì)節(jié),就可以快速打通前后端,連接 REST API、MySQL、MongoDB 等多種數(shù)據(jù)源,然后通過(guò)一套開箱即用的組件,輕松搭建功能完善的數(shù)據(jù)看板、數(shù)據(jù)洞察、Admin 管理后臺(tái)等多種應(yīng)用。

開發(fā)人員必須了解的 10 大前端開發(fā)工具(開發(fā)人員必須了解的 10 大前端開發(fā)工具有哪些)

使用碼匠快速搭建 CRM 系統(tǒng)(具體可參考:https://majiang.co/templates/mysql-crm)

碼匠主要面向國(guó)內(nèi)用戶,相較于國(guó)外開發(fā)的 Admin/CRM/CMS 等后臺(tái)工具,碼匠的 UI 界面設(shè)計(jì)更加適合國(guó)內(nèi)業(yè)務(wù)場(chǎng)景。同時(shí)碼匠整合了多款國(guó)內(nèi)常見數(shù)據(jù)源,包括飛書企業(yè)微信、釘釘、阿里云 OSS 等。不僅如此,碼匠還一站式提供了企業(yè)內(nèi)部系統(tǒng)常用的租戶管理、細(xì)粒度的權(quán)限控制、審計(jì)日志等功能,讓您快速搭建后臺(tái)應(yīng)用的同時(shí),也為您的企業(yè)信息安全保駕護(hù)航。

Bubble

開發(fā)人員必須了解的 10 大前端開發(fā)工具(開發(fā)人員必須了解的 10 大前端開發(fā)工具有哪些)

Bubble 是一個(gè)動(dòng)態(tài)的前端開發(fā)工具,它可以幫助你開發(fā)具有視覺組件的復(fù)雜應(yīng)用程序。Bubble 可以幫助企業(yè)開發(fā)一個(gè)原型并進(jìn)行發(fā)布,然后不斷地進(jìn)行迭代和擴(kuò)展。Bubble 無(wú)代碼、穩(wěn)健的基礎(chǔ)架構(gòu)讓開發(fā)者和內(nèi)部業(yè)務(wù)用戶的前端開發(fā)過(guò)程毫不費(fèi)力。

優(yōu)勢(shì)功能

  1. Bubble 幫助開發(fā)者創(chuàng)建交互式應(yīng)用程序,管理數(shù)據(jù)并與不同的工具集成,而不需要加入任何代碼。
  2. Bubble 的移動(dòng)友好型拖放界面確保內(nèi)部用戶在應(yīng)用開發(fā)過(guò)程中擁有充分的設(shè)計(jì)自由。
  3. 隨著應(yīng)用的不斷發(fā)展,Bubble 簡(jiǎn)化了你的應(yīng)用的擴(kuò)展,以適應(yīng)更多的用戶。
  4. Bubble 允許多達(dá) 40 名內(nèi)部用戶實(shí)時(shí)協(xié)作,共同開發(fā)應(yīng)用程序。

UIBakery

開發(fā)人員必須了解的 10 大前端開發(fā)工具(開發(fā)人員必須了解的 10 大前端開發(fā)工具有哪些)

它是建立簡(jiǎn)單的內(nèi)部應(yīng)用程序的流行工具。UI Bakery 能安全簡(jiǎn)單地連接幾乎任何數(shù)據(jù)源,使它更容易與任何數(shù)據(jù)源安全地連接,并以最小的努力建立互動(dòng)的、定制的和動(dòng)態(tài)的應(yīng)用程序。

優(yōu)勢(shì)功能

  1. UI Bakery 幫助商業(yè)用戶和開發(fā)人員建立基于組織數(shù)據(jù)集的內(nèi)部工具。
  2. UI Bakery 提供了 25 種以上的可視化組件,如表格、表單、圖表等,以幫助公民開發(fā)者從頭開始建立一個(gè)應(yīng)用程序,而無(wú)需學(xué)習(xí)任何新的技能。
  3. UI Bakery 讓你與不同的內(nèi)部用戶分享內(nèi)部工具,而沒有任何隱私方面的挑戰(zhàn)。

Webflow

開發(fā)人員必須了解的 10 大前端開發(fā)工具(開發(fā)人員必須了解的 10 大前端開發(fā)工具有哪些)

Webflow 也是一個(gè)深受前端開發(fā)者的喜愛的平臺(tái),現(xiàn)有超過(guò) 35 萬(wàn)名設(shè)計(jì)師正在使用該平臺(tái)來(lái)創(chuàng)建和協(xié)作完成各種項(xiàng)目。Webflow 為開發(fā)者和商業(yè)用戶提供了一個(gè)可視化的畫布,他們可以從「零」開始搭建應(yīng)用程序。

優(yōu)勢(shì)功能

  1. 利用預(yù)建模板和可復(fù)用模塊自定義應(yīng)用程序。
  2. 與您的知識(shí)庫(kù)連接,并與內(nèi)容協(xié)作。
  3. 與多個(gè) API 集成,用 HTML、CSS 代碼定制應(yīng)用程序。

Glide

開發(fā)人員必須了解的 10 大前端開發(fā)工具(開發(fā)人員必須了解的 10 大前端開發(fā)工具有哪些)

Glide 可以成為你創(chuàng)建強(qiáng)大的應(yīng)用程序的首選之地,只需最少的代碼即可。Glide 有一個(gè)強(qiáng)大的全球開發(fā)者社區(qū)支持,當(dāng)你在某個(gè)地方被卡住時(shí),你可以隨時(shí)得到幫助。

優(yōu)勢(shì)功能

  1. Glide 強(qiáng)大的前端開發(fā)支持可以將電子表格轉(zhuǎn)換成軟件。
  2. 它可以從各種來(lái)源同步數(shù)據(jù),包括電子表格和 Excel。
  3. Glide 的拖放組件允許你在應(yīng)用程序中包含高質(zhì)量的視覺元素。

寫在最后:選擇前端網(wǎng)站開發(fā)工具時(shí)需要考慮什么?

成本效益和提高投資回報(bào)率

一個(gè)理想的前端開發(fā)工具應(yīng)該足夠高效,以便建立更好的用戶體驗(yàn)和提高投資回報(bào)率。讀者在進(jìn)行選擇時(shí)可以考慮以下兩點(diǎn):首先,該框架應(yīng)盡量是開發(fā)人員和商業(yè)用戶都熟悉的框架;其次,該框架要盡可能靈活,以應(yīng)對(duì)開發(fā)過(guò)程中可能存在的需要靈活修改的問題。當(dāng)這個(gè)工具讓開發(fā)效率提升了,也就意味著內(nèi)部工具開發(fā)的成本和企業(yè)的運(yùn)營(yíng)成本降低了、投資回報(bào)率提高了。

靈活性

一個(gè)理想的前端開發(fā)工具應(yīng)該有足夠的靈活性,這樣不管開發(fā)人員專業(yè)與否都能進(jìn)行使用。可視化的前端開發(fā)工具有較好的靈活性,這些工具往往會(huì)提供一系列可視化組件和現(xiàn)成的模板,還具備拖放功能,使應(yīng)用程序的開發(fā)過(guò)程變得更簡(jiǎn)單高效。此外,這類平臺(tái)還允許開發(fā)人員根據(jù)業(yè)務(wù)需求添加自定義代碼。(希望探索前端開發(fā)的后端工程師可以從這里起步。)

可擴(kuò)展性

一個(gè)理想的前端開發(fā)工具應(yīng)該是可擴(kuò)展的,這樣它就可以隨著使用者業(yè)務(wù)的增長(zhǎng)而容納更多的用戶。例如,當(dāng)開發(fā)者在開發(fā)一個(gè)原型時(shí),可能只考慮了少量用戶進(jìn)行使用的情況。但是當(dāng)應(yīng)用程序發(fā)展到一定程度,與其他工具和系統(tǒng)進(jìn)行了更多的集成時(shí),使用者的范圍也會(huì)相應(yīng)變廣,開發(fā)者也得考慮多達(dá) 5000 個(gè)用戶進(jìn)行使用的情形。因此,前端開發(fā)工具應(yīng)支持最大的可擴(kuò)展性,并幫助內(nèi)部工具根據(jù)不同的業(yè)務(wù)需求進(jìn)行改變。

定制化

一個(gè)理想的前端開發(fā)工具應(yīng)該有足夠的定制機(jī)會(huì)。即使會(huì)有多個(gè)預(yù)建的模板和模塊,但并不是所有的業(yè)務(wù)需求都能被這些組件所覆蓋。有時(shí),開發(fā)人員需要為應(yīng)用程序添加獨(dú)特的功能,使其更適合用戶使用。因此,請(qǐng)確保選擇一個(gè)能讓你添加自定義代碼的前端開發(fā)工具,為應(yīng)用程序添加獨(dú)特的功能。

使用碼匠無(wú)縫銜接前后端,快速開發(fā)企業(yè)內(nèi)部系統(tǒng)

你是否在尋找一個(gè)能夠幫助你完成以下工作的前端開發(fā)工具?

使用 40 內(nèi)置的儀表盤、布局、表單、輸入、表格等組件,功能強(qiáng)大且易于上手。

簡(jiǎn)化與多種不同數(shù)據(jù)庫(kù)、API 的整合,毫不費(fèi)力地與三方應(yīng)用程序連接。

使用簡(jiǎn)單的拖放功能實(shí)現(xiàn)頁(yè)面上的互動(dòng),建立管理面板、Admin 后臺(tái)、CMS 系統(tǒng) 等多種 CRUD 應(yīng)用程序、內(nèi)部系統(tǒng)等。

想探索更多嗎?快來(lái)使用碼匠(碼匠 – 快速開發(fā)內(nèi)部系統(tǒng))。

開發(fā)人員必須了解的 10 大前端開發(fā)工具(開發(fā)人員必須了解的 10 大前端開發(fā)工具有哪些)

版權(quán)聲明:本文內(nèi)容由互聯(lián)網(wǎng)用戶自發(fā)貢獻(xiàn),該文觀點(diǎn)僅代表作者本人。本站僅提供信息存儲(chǔ)空間服務(wù),不擁有所有權(quán),不承擔(dān)相關(guān)法律責(zé)任。如發(fā)現(xiàn)本站有涉嫌抄襲侵權(quán)/違法違規(guī)的內(nèi)容, 請(qǐng)發(fā)送郵件至 舉報(bào),一經(jīng)查實(shí),本站將立刻刪除。